HM Land Registry records the plot of land for 61, Field Gardens, Abingdon as measuring 131 m2.
That makes it the 22nd largest plot in the postcode, where 29 of the 32 other houses have recorded plot data.
The most recent sale of 61, Field Gardens, Abingdon completed on 22nd April 2005 at £167,000 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 this is the property's only sale.
Over the past 2 years 3 properties have sold within 1.9 kilometres of 61, Field Gardens, Abingdon, per the Land Registry and our network of Estate Agents.
The latest, on the 6th March 2014, was 60, Field Gardens, Abingdon, OX13 6TF, a freehold house which sold for £220,000.
